Last month, Post Malone shocked fans when he was involved in an onstage accident while performing at a concert in St. Louis. Recently, the rapper was involved in yet another tragedy in front of thousands of people; is he okay?
The musician was performing at Atlanta’s State Farm Arena as part of his ongoing “Twelve Carat Toothache” tour, according to Billboard.
Unfortunately, while singing “Psycho,” he twisted his ankle, as seen in viral videos that circulated on social media platforms.
A TikTok video shows the “Sunflower” hitmaker tripping, but he manages to keep himself from falling completely. Despite his best efforts to finish the song, the rapper limped and had to drop to his knees.
He said:
“Tell you what, there’s little holes in the middle of the stage where fire comes out, which is pretty f****** badass.”
The singer said the hole was the main reason he twisted his ankle.
As of this writing, there has been no word on whether Post Malone was taken to the hospital following his onstage accident.
Last September 17, the rapper collapsed during a concert at the Enterprise Center in St. Louis. Although many fans initially thought it was nothing serious because he could continue his tour as planned, he was hospitalized a few days later.
According to STL Today, the musician was rushed to the hospital after experiencing difficulty breathing and stabbing pain, prompting him to apologize to fans for being unable to continue his show.
He said:
“I felt so good last night, but today it felt so different than it has before. I’m having a very difficult time breathing and there’s like a stabbing pain whenever I breathe or move.”
The rapper also expressed regret for canceling his show at Boston’s TD Garden, but he assured fans that his team is working on a rescheduled date and that he will “make this up” to fans who could not see him perform.
The venue also stated that the show had been “postponed due to unforeseeable circumstances” and that fans who purchased tickets could still use them on a rescheduled date.
